ON LEADERSHIP

There are many persons ready to do what is right because in their hearts they know it is right. But they hesitate, waiting for the other fellow [person] to make the first move – and he [or she], in turn, waits for you. The minute a person whose word means a great deal dares to take the open hearted and courageous way, many others will follow.
Marion Anderson, Contralto, performed at the steps of the Lincoln Memorial in 1939
